Sermon Summary:

This week we delve into the concept of biblical covenants, exploring their enduring influence on the history and destiny of believers. The focus is on the seven major covenants within Scripture, with a particular emphasis on the covenant between God and Abraham. Through this examination, the sermon sheds light on the ancient practice of covenant-making, its rituals, and the importance of faith and commitment in these divine promises. The sermon underscores the contrast between ancient and modern views of spiritual commitments and calls for a renewed dedication to the covenant relationship with the divine.

Key Points:

  • The significance of understanding biblical covenants to grasp the narrative of the Bible.
  • A comparison of the ubiquity of covenants in biblical times to the modern understanding of smartphones.
  • The concept of covenant as a foundational element in biblical narratives, including kinship covenants and the necessity of a sacrifice or shedding of blood to establish these agreements.
  • The story of God's promise to Abram, who worried about his lack of an heir, and God's assurance that his offspring would be as numerous as the stars.
  • A discussion of the cultural context of Abraham's time, specifically regarding slavery and sacrificial rituals.
  • The transformation of Abraham's covenant ritual, which reflects commitment and vigilance in upholding one's end of a covenant.
  • An examination of the unconditional nature of God's covenant with Abraham, which promises land to his descendants without prerequisites, prefiguring the New Covenant through Jesus Christ.
  • A call to move beyond a transactional view of faith to embrace the grace offered by the unconditional covenant.

Scripture Reference:

Genesis chapter 15: The story of God's promise to Abram and the establishment of the Abrahamic Covenant.
